If It Can Make This Furnace Run, Why Replace It

Kelley Shreve on a Century of Built-to-Last Trust

Kelley Shreve is General Manager of Lindberg/MPH, the industrial heat treat furnace manufacturer founded in 1912. Located in Riverside, Michigan, since 2014. A mechanical engineer by training, Kelley built ruggedized computer servers for Virginia-class Navy submarines and refurbished continuous casters for steel mills before joining Lindberg as an applications engineer. Three years ago, when the company’s president retired, the CEO asked Kelley to step into the general manager role.

In this “Beyond the Brief” Conversation, Kelley explains why a furnace built in 1913 is still running today, how a tight-knit industry rewards showing up rather than selling, and why the next chapter of Lindberg/MPH’s is going to create a very “cool” atmosphere in the shop.

 

From submarines to steel mills to furnaces

Q: You have an unusual path into this business. Walk us through it.

Kelley: I became a mechanical engineer in 2000 and started in commercial refrigeration, then moved into custom fabrication, taking other people’s designs and reverse-engineering them for manufacturing. That’s where I learned the true value of communicating with production and sales. Later I built ruggedized computer servers for a government subcontractor. They went on Virginia-class submarines and had to withstand 30 G’s of shock, equivalent to an underwater mine going off next to the sub, and keep running. After that, I refurbished continuous casters for steel mills at Siemens Metals Technologies. I’d always wanted to learn the front side of the business, sales and quoting, and Lindberg had an opening for an applications engineer three miles from my house. I took it, moved into larger heat treat equipment, then sales leadership, and three years ago our CEO asked me to step into the GM role when our president retired.

 

A business almost nobody thinks about

Q: Most people have never considered industrial heat treating. How do you explain what Lindberg does?

Kelley: Heat treat is a science that’s been around for millennia; the ancient Chinese and Japanese samurai did it, just in a more rudimentary way. It touches everyone every day. If you zip up a jacket or use a ballpoint pen, you owe it to heat treating. We build the furnaces, the controls to run them, quench tanks, gas generators, conveyors, afterburners for emissions, whatever the process requires. One of our more memorable projects was for the Icelandic Lava Show, a tourist attraction where the owner remelts collected lava rock and pours it into a bed of sand in front of an audience. We’ve also built furnaces for private space flight companies. It’s not glamorous, but it’s everywhere.

 

The furnace that wouldn’t quit

Q: You mentioned equipment older than a century still running. What does that teach you about how Lindberg builds?

Kelley: Shortly after I started, a customer called our parts department with a serial number we couldn’t find in any record. The team dug through the archives and discovered the furnace was built in 1913; the company was a year old then. The Parts Sales team asked if he would like the OEM team to quote him a new furnace. His response: If you can make this furnace run, why would I ever replace it? Furnaces are designed to ramp up and stay hot, not cycle hot and cold, so once one is running and understood, it tends to be low maintenance unless something catastrophic happens, usually human error. Customers who spend upwards of a million dollars on a piece of capital equipment tend to protect that investment.

 

Getting out in front, one trade show at a time

Q: You’ve expanded your trade show circuit rather than cut it, at a time a lot of B2B marketers are pulling back. Why?

Kelley: The heat treat industry is large but incredibly tight-knit. I’ve gotten very involved with the Metal Treating Institute, sponsoring their spring and fall meetings, and even our competitors will personally thank us for being so involved because there’s enough work out there for everybody. We’ve identified fifteen or twenty more shows to walk, not necessarily furnace shows, because anyone building CNC machines needs parts heat-treated too. A lot of the real business happens booth to booth, and at the dinners and social hours when show traffic is slow, someone mentions their heat treater closed down, and suddenly you’re quoting a furnace.
